Alpha Flight of the 90th SFS is proud to host the second annual F.E. Warren Race for Research on World Down Syndrome Day, in partnership with the National Down Syndrome Society.
This 3.21 mile race symbolizes the 3 copies of the 21st chromosome that cause Down Syndrome and the funds raised by this event go directly to supporting research for treatment and education for those born with Down Syndrome.
